Advancements In Pharma Packaging Products For Improved Medication Management

The pharmaceutical industry plays a crucial role in ensuring public health by producing and distributing medications to treat a wide range of health conditions. In this process, the packaging of these pharmaceutical products is equally important as it serves as a protective barrier against environmental factors, contaminants, and tampering while also providing essential information to consumers. The advancements in pharma packaging products have significantly improved medication management and adherence, ensuring the safety and efficacy of the medications.

pharma packaging products encompass a wide range of materials, designs, and technologies tailored to meet the specific needs of different medications. One of the key considerations in pharma packaging is to ensure the stability and integrity of the medication throughout its shelf life. This involves protecting the medication from light, moisture, oxygen, and other environmental factors that can degrade its quality. Additionally, tamper-evident packaging is essential to prevent unauthorized access to the medication, ensuring the safety of the end consumer.

One of the notable advancements in pharma packaging products is the use of child-resistant packaging for certain medications. Child-resistant packaging has significantly reduced the risk of accidental ingestion of medications by young children, helping to prevent potentially harmful outcomes. These packaging designs typically require a specific series of steps to open, making it difficult for young children to access the medication while still being easy for adults to open. This innovative approach has been widely adopted for medications that pose a high risk of poisoning if ingested accidentally.

Another key advancement in pharma packaging products is the introduction of smart packaging technologies. These technologies incorporate sensors, indicators, or tracking devices into the packaging to provide real-time information about the medication, such as temperature, humidity, or tampering. Smart packaging solutions help to monitor the conditions in which the medication is stored and transported, ensuring its stability and efficacy. Moreover, these technologies can enable healthcare providers and patients to track adherence to medication regimens, providing valuable data for improving health outcomes.

The rise of personalized medicine has also driven innovation in pharma packaging products. Personalized medicine involves tailoring medical treatments based on an individual’s genetic makeup, lifestyle, and other factors to optimize efficacy and minimize side effects. As a result, pharma packaging products need to accommodate the unique requirements of these personalized medications. This may include specialized packaging designs, labeling, or dosing instructions to ensure the safe and effective use of the medication for each patient.

In addition to improving medication management and adherence, advancements in pharma packaging products have also focused on sustainability and environmental impact. The pharmaceutical industry produces a significant amount of packaging waste, including plastic bottles, blister packs, and vials, which can have detrimental effects on the environment if not disposed of properly. As a response, many pharmaceutical companies are exploring eco-friendly packaging solutions, such as biodegradable materials, recyclable packaging, and reduced packaging sizes to minimize waste and reduce the carbon footprint of their products.

Furthermore, the introduction of smart packaging technologies has enabled pharmaceutical companies to implement track-and-trace systems to monitor the authenticity and integrity of their products throughout the supply chain. Counterfeit medications pose a significant threat to public health, as they may contain harmful ingredients or incorrect dosages. By implementing track-and-trace systems, pharmaceutical companies can verify the authenticity of their products, trace them back to the source, and identify any potential issues in the supply chain.
